    excellent novel
  

*by M***Y on Reviewed in the United States on April 16, 2010*

Eli doesn't realize that when Lilia leaves his Brooklyn apartment to go get the paper, she has left for good. Not until several hours later when he looks up from his graduate thesis does he realize she has disappeared. This is something Lilia has been doing since she was seven years old.Lilia had not seen her father for years until one night, when she is seven, he tosses ice at her window and her home in Montreal. She immediately goes outside into his arms and they leave forever. They never stay anywhere longer than a couple of days, traveling around the US. Lilia writes in each bedside motel bible, unknown to her father variations of this: "I am not missing. Stop searching for me. I wish to remain vanishing. I don't want to go home."Christopher Graydon is the private detective who becomes obsessed with finding her while neglecting his own daughter, Michaela.Lilia ends up in Montreal after leaving Eli and meets up with Michaela who then sends Eli a postcard to come get her. But she refuses to tell Eli where she is until her own agenda is met.my review: I LOVED this book. I thought it was meaningful and compelling. Lilia is a mysterious, tragic figure as is Michaela. Eli is caught up by both of their stories and this makes for a brilliant debut novel.I also found the discussion of Eli's thesis on endangered languages to be very interesting, enough so that I am looking for a book to read more about this. I also found the language laws of Quebec to be fascinating as I was unaware of this. I also love reading books that lead me to other books or interests.But Lilia's story is the driving force that kept me hooked: why did she leave with her father, why did he come get her, why even as an adult can Lilia not stop vanishing?This is another fairly short novel that tells an amazing story in less than 300 pages. Run out and buy this book, I highly recommend it!my rating 5/5

    About secrets and obsession, and how they destroy lives.
  

*by A***K on Reviewed in the United States on September 8, 2024*

When Lilia was a small child, her father kidnapped her in the middle of the night and drove her across the Canadian border into the United States. They spent the next decade driving together, criss-crossing the US over and over, never staying in any one place for long, frequently changing their car, their appearances, and their names, fleeing the investigator undoubtedly following them.When Lilia was sixteen, her father met someone with whom he wanted to settle down, but Lilia was restless. Life on the road was all she knew; it’s what felt normal and right to her. And so she went off on her own, but checking in regularly with her father and his new wife.Last Night is a story about secrets and obsession, and about how they destroy lives. Chapters set in the current time alternate with chapters from the past. Questions—such as, why did Lilia’s father take her away?—remain unanswered until the very end of the book. Although everything is wrapped up in the end, this is not a story with a happy ending. It’s a masterfully-written book that will haunt you.

    The premise is good - a young girl kidnapped by her father moves ...
  

*by L***Y on Reviewed in the United States on December 29, 2014*

The premise is good - a young girl kidnapped by her father moves constantly until she is 16 years of age and learns to be happy only when she is leaving. There is a good counter story - a detective and then his daughter obsessed with finding the young girl, but then when he finds her, just follows her. There are several secrets, and there is a new boyfriend who cannot accept his loss. The writing is good. In the end, however, the outcomes do not satisfy. I'm sure there are reasons for those endings, but they just didn't sit well with this reader.
